Determination of the aromatic hydrocarbon content of new mineral insulating oils; identical with IEC 60590, edition 1977

Summary

Applicable to quality control and acceptance testing of oils. Two methods of analyses are given. Infrared spectrophotometrie analysis: This method is recommended as a quality control and acceptance test for mineral insulating oils. It uses the relationship between the absorbance at 1610 cm and the n-d-m analysis to determine the proportion of the total carbon atoms present in aromatic ring structures. The conversion factor derived from this relationship is applicable to oils with a molecular mass in the range 290 to 500 and with an aromatic carbon in the range 1,2 % to 60 %.*Adsorption chromatographie analysis: This method describes the measurement of the percentage by mass of polar compounds and compounds containing at least one aromatic ring per molecule present in low molecular mass mineral insulating oils.
